My cousin ordered from e - cxxatxve catering for buffet.. disappointment throughout from main dish to side dish WORST desserts...
The rice tasted very overpowered by the condiment.. that isn't how pineapple rice should taste like...
The Mee Goreng was not only soggy but salty as well..
The Sweet & sour fish was super salty - and they didn't seperate the sauce to go along with it.
The cereal prawns wasn't very fresh too.. -_-"
The lemon chicken ... they didn't seperate the sour so by the time.. foods was being served.. its alrdy too soggy..
Cream puff/elcair was the worst dessert i ever had... the pastry was so thick through out... even the kids doesn't want a 2nd piece.
cannot imagine after spending 480+.. in the end.. we had to deep fry some foods on our own to add on the dishes served.![]()

I don't agree with all the negative comments about Four Seasons Catering because I only had positive things to say about them.
I may be an edge case but then again I see a lot of positive ratings for the company.
I hired four seasons when I was throwing a birthday party for my step fathers 65th and it was going to be a brunch. After extensive research I came across Four Seasons Catering which had a great selection of brunch items.
The price was perfect so I imagined the food would not be.
I was wrong.
They gave me a huge assortment of foods to taste beforehand and it was all wonderful...even my four year old nephew gave a thumbs up to the Mini Chocolate Eclair and Cream Puff!
The staff were all very accommodating and helpful even when the numbers for the party were changing three days before the event. I am still getting emails about how wonderful the food was at the party. I will definitely be using them again for future parties!
